6,794 Govt Primary Schools To Be Upgraded As Godavarish Mishra Adarsha Prathamik Vidyalaya

OMMCOM NEWS by OMMCOM NEWS
January 22, 2025
in Breaking News, Odisha

Bhubaneswar: The State Government today approved a proposal for upgrading and strengthening of 6794 government-run primary schools/ sections as model schools in the state under the Godavarish Mishra Adarsha Prathamik Vidyalaya (GMAPV) Scheme.

The Godabarish Mishra Adarsha Prathamik Vidyalaya (GMAPV) initiative seeks to establish a model elementary school in every Gram Panchayat, aligning with the focus of the RTE Act, 2009 on inclusivity and quality education for marginalized communities.

By enhancing infrastructure, adopting modern pedagogical methods, and encouraging community participation, GMAPV promotes equitable education and holistic student development, reinforcing the mission of the NEP 2020 and empowering children socially and academically.

The financial implication on account of such construction of 6794 model primary schools will be Rs 11,939.41 Cr over 05 (Five) years i.e. from 2024-25 to 2028-29.

The rough cost estimate per school ranges from Rs 1.00 Cr to Rs 4.00 Cr depending on the number of enrolment in the school. However, actual expenditure will be based on the Detailed Project Report (DPR) for each school.

The operationalization of 6,794 model primary schools will enhance educational access, deliver quality education, and foster the holistic development of students. It will also promote inclusivity and establish benchmark institutions aligned with the objectives of the RTE Act, 2009, NEP-2020 and NIPUN Odisha to bolster foundational literacy and numeracy (FLN) skills amongst students.
